Streptococcus pneumoniae type 14 capsular polysaccharide antigen DB10332 [Streptococcus pneumoniae type 14 capsular polysaccharide antigen is a vaccine that contains highly purified capsular polysaccharides from the invasive pneumococcal type 14 of *Streptococcus pneumoniae*. It is an active immunization for intramuscular or subcutaneous injection against pneumococcal disease such as pneumococcal pneumonia and pneumococcal bacteremia.]

Dextrose, unspecified form DB09341 [Glucose is a simple sugar (monosaccharide) generated during phosynthesis involving water, carbon and sunlight in plants. It is produced in humans via hepatic gluconeogenesis and breakdown of polymeric glucose forms (glycogenolysis). It circulates in human circulation as blood glucose and acts as an essential energy source for many organisms through aerobic or anaerobic respiration and fermentation. It is primarily stored as starch in plants and glycogen in animals to be used in various metabolic processes in the cellular level. Its aldohexose stereoisomer, dextrose or D-glucose, is the most commonly occurring isomer of glucose in nature. L-glucose is a synthesized enantiomer that is used as a low-calorie sweetener and laxative. The unspecified form of glucose is commonly supplied as an injection for nutritional supplementation or metabolic disorders where glucose levels are improperly regulated. Glucose is listed on the World Health Organization's List of Essential Medicines.]
Tyropanoic acid DB09340 [Tyropanoic acid is a radiocontrast agent used in cholecystography, the X-ray diagnosis of gallstones under the trade names include Bilopaque, Lumopaque, Tyropaque, and Bilopac. The molecule contains three heavy iodine atoms which obstruct X-rays in the same way as the calcium in bones, which results in a visible image [L1608].]

Tipiracil DB09343 [Tipiracil is a thymidine phosphorylase inhibitor. It is used in combination with trifluridine, in a ratio of 1:0.5, to form TAS-102. The main function of Tipiracil in TAS-102 is to increase trifluridine bioavailability by inhibiting its catabolism.[A31255] TAS-102 is indicated for the treatment of metastatic colorectal cancer which has been previously treated with fluoropyrimidine-, oxaliplatin- and irinotecan-based chemotherapy, or with an anti-VEGF or anti-EGFR therapy.[A31254]]
Propoxycaine DB09342 [Propoxycaine is a local anesthetic of the ester type that has a rapid onset of action and a longer duration of action than procaine hydrochloride [L1588]. This drug was removed from the US market in 1996. Although no longer available in the United States, this medication was used in combination with procaine to aid in anesthesia during dental procedures [L1592]. Used in combination with procaine, it was the only dental local anesthetic available in cartridge form [L1592].]

Pramocaine DB09345 [Pramocaine (also known as pramoxine or pramoxine HCI) is a topical anesthetic and antipruritic. It is used for many dermatological and anorectal/anogenital conditions including minor cuts/burns, insect bites, hives/rashes due to poison ivy exposure, hemorrhoids and other anorectal/anogenital disorders. Pramocaine is available by itself and in combination with other medications in various topical preparations. It works by preventing ionic fluctuations needed for neuron membrane depolarization and action potential propagation.]
Invert sugar DB09344 [Invert sugar is obtained from sugar cane when this is treated with dilute acid or with the invertase enzyme. It is formed by an equal amount of glucose and fructose. It differentiates from sugar cane in the rotation of the polarized light, which in the case of invert sugar it is to the left (levorotatory).[A32124] Invert sugar is FDA approved since 1988 as a safe substance (GRAS).]

Acetrizoic acid DB09347 [Acetrizoic acid presents the molecular formula of 3-acetamidol-2,4,6-triiodobenzoic acid[L1702] and it is the first monomeric ionic compound used as an X-ray contrast agent.[A32135] It was first synthesized by Wallingford in 1953[A32136] and it was filled in the FDA by the Johnson & Johnson subsidiary, Cilag Chemie AG, on February 8th, 1978.[L1704] Acetrizoic acid presents, in the FDA records, a category of drug substance with an inactive status.[L1703]]
